Biography of William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h 1796-1865

Paternal Family Tree: Feilding

William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h educated at Eton College [Map].

On 25th March 1796 William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h was born to William Feilding (age 35) and Anne Catherine Powys at Berwick House, Shrewsbury.

Before 8th August 1799 [his father] William Feilding (age 39) and [his mother] Anne Catherine Powys were married. He the son of [his grandfather] Basil Feilding 5th Earl Desmond 6th Earl Denbigh (age 80) and [his grandmother] Mary Cotton Countess Desmond and Denbigh (age 46).

On 8th August 1799 [his father] William Feilding (age 39) died.

In 1816 William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 19) graduated at Trinity College, Cambridge University [Map].

On 8th May 1822 William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 26) and Mary Elizabeth Kitty Moreton Countess Desmond and Denbigh (age 23) were married. She by marriage Countess Desmond Countess Denbigh. She the daughter of Thomas Reynolds-Moreton 1st Earl Ducie (age 45) and Frances Herbert Baroness Ducie Tortworth (age 40).

On 9th April 1823 [his son] Rudolph Feilding 8th Earl of Denbigh 7th Earl Desmond was born to William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 27) and [his wife] Mary Elizabeth Kitty Moreton Countess Desmond and Denbigh (age 24).

On 29th June 1826 [his brother-in-law] Henry Reynolds-Moreton 2nd Earl Ducie (age 24) and Elizabeth Dutton Countess Ducie (age 19) were married. He the son of [his father-in-law] Thomas Reynolds-Moreton 1st Earl Ducie (age 49) and [his mother-in-law] Frances Herbert Baroness Ducie Tortworth (age 44).

On 26th June 1827 [his son] General Percy Feilding was born to William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 31) and [his wife] Mary Elizabeth Kitty Moreton Countess Desmond and Denbigh (age 28).

In 1830 William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 33) was appointed Gentlemen of the Bedchamber to King George IV of Great Britain and Ireland (age 67).

In 1833 William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 36) was appointed Privy Council.

On 28th April 1833 [his son] Reverend Charles William Frederick Feilding was born to William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 37) and [his wife] Mary Elizabeth Kitty Moreton Countess Desmond and Denbigh (age 34).

On 22nd June 1840 [his father-in-law] Thomas Reynolds-Moreton 1st Earl Ducie (age 63) died. His son [his brother-in-law] Henry (age 38) succeeded 2nd Earl Ducie, 5th Baron Ducie. Elizabeth Dutton Countess Ducie (age 33) by marriage Countess Ducie.

On 16th December 1842 [his wife] Mary Elizabeth Kitty Moreton Countess Desmond and Denbigh (age 44) died at Eaton Place, Belgravia.

In or before 1859 [his son] Rudolph Feilding 8th Earl of Denbigh 7th Earl Desmond (age 35) and [his daughter-in-law] Mary Berkeley Countess Denbigh were married. He the son of William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 62) and [his former wife] Mary Elizabeth Kitty Moreton Countess Desmond and Denbigh.

On 29th April 1862 [his son] General Percy Feilding (age 34) and [his daughter-in-law] Louisa Isabella Harriet Thynne (age 28) were married. She the daughter of Henry Frederick Thynne 3rd Marquess of Bath and Harriet Baring Marchioness Bath (age 57). He the son of William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 66) and [his former wife] Mary Elizabeth Kitty Moreton Countess Desmond and Denbigh.

On 25th June 1865 William Feilding 6th Earl Desmond 7th Earl Denbigh (age 69) died. His son [his son] Rudolph (age 42) succeeded 7th Earl Desmond, 8th Earl Denbigh, 8th Viscount Feilding, 8th Baron Feilding of Newnham Paddocks in Warwickshire, 7th Viscount Callan of Callan in Kilkenny, 7th Baron Feilding of Lecagh in Tipperary, 7th Baron St Liz.
